# Log sampling for the Wrennet notification service
# This service emits roughly 40k log lines per minute at peak, so we
# sample INFO at 5% and keep WARN/ERROR at 100%. If support needs full
# traces for an incident, flip sample_rate to 1.0 for no more than one
# hour — the sink fills quickly. Sampled logs are written to the store below.

replica DSN, yadup-hahig: mongodb://gilys_svc:Mx@db-5f8f.norvasoft.internal:5432/eliion

# Fixture: encoding sniffing for Pellwright uploads.
# Yes, the byte blobs look gross — they're deliberately ambiguous
# (valid as both Latin-1 and Shift-mock) to exercise the tiebreaker.
# The detector should prefer the declared charset header when present,
# otherwise fall back to BOM sniffing. Don't normalize these files.
# The fixture pulls samples from the Corvet staging bucket, so the
# bearer token it expects sits right below.

login token, yajeg-fawif: eyJhbGciOiJIUzI1NiIsInR5cCI6IkpXVCJ9.eyJzdWIiOiIEdPQYnZXaZIn0.HSRTnYZBx0Qc

Runbook: Quillgate Public API — Pagination Incidents. If clients report missing or duplicated records across pages, first confirm the cursor encoding version matches what the gateway advertises. Do not raise the page-size cap without checking the downstream Lanternfish index, which rejects oversized scans silently. Capture a sample cursor from the complaint before restarting anything. The current production settings for the pagination layer are as follows.

config for tagaf-bawif:
[norok]
host = norok.ordinworks.local
user = norok_svc
database = norok_prod

Leadership Review — Sales Leads

Heads up: we're closing the Dunmoral satellite office at quarter-end. Small team, most moving remote, a couple relocating to Castevane. Customer coverage doesn't change — route everything through the main desk as usual. Keep it quiet until the announcement lands Friday. The thinking behind the move is spelled out below.

confidential, yawep-kafog: Project Istys slips by two quarters because of the supplier delay.